How would big-name Greek shipowners spend $100m? — Inflation means it won’t buy you as many ships as it used to. That was the consensus.

Shipowner George Economou revealed that he sees upside in the dry-cargo market over the next few years and said that bulk carriers would be among his picks.

“What do you do today with $100m, I think you have to understand that if you are a new company, you will not get much financing,” he told the Capital Link conference at Posidonia on Monday.
